Dependency on items.length causes fetchNext to recreate frequently.
The fetchNext function includes items.length in its dependencies (line 148), causing it to be recreated every time items are added. This is used only for console logging (lines 108, 119-120, 125).
This frequent recreation has cascading performance implications:
fetchNextis passed asonIntersecttouseIntersectionObserver- The observer recreates on every
onIntersectchange - Observer disconnect/reconnect is expensive and happens after every data fetch
Solution: Remove items.length from dependencies or use a ref pattern.

IntersectionObserver recreates on every onIntersect change.
The effect depends on onIntersect (line 38), which will be a new function reference on each parent re-render if not memoized. This causes the observer to disconnect and reconnect frequently, which is inefficient.
In the current usage (GroupList passes fetchNext from useInfiniteGroupList), fetchNext is recreated whenever items.length changes, leading to observer recreation on every data fetch.
Solution: Use a ref to store the latest callback and avoid including it in dependencies.
